Custom windows – benefits and their practical application
During industry events, we frequently encounter investors and construction professionals who ask us the same question: "Can you create windows for non-standard openings?" This is especially common when working with historical buildings that weren't constructed with today's standardized dimensions in mind. While standard window sizes serve many projects well, the growing demand for custom windows reflects both practical necessity and evolving design preferences. Sometimes, custom windows aren’t just a design choice—they’re a necessity. You might be working with masonry openings, dealing with non-standard sizes, or planning a modern home with floor-to-ceiling glass. In many cases, the structure itself requires a unique approach that standard windows simply can’t provide.
